AWS亚马逊云代理商:长时job history日志清理
AWS亚马逊云代理商与长时Job History日志清理的解决方案
随着云计算的迅速发展,越来越多的企业选择将自己的数据和应用托管在AWS亚马逊云平台上。AWS提供了强大的云服务,包括计算、存储、网络、安全等各方面的解决方案。然而,随着业务的不断发展,云平台上的日志文件也会不断积累,特别是长时间运行的作业(Job)产生的历史日志。如果这些日志没有得到及时清理,不仅会占用大量存储空间,还可能影响系统的性能。本文将探讨AWS亚马逊云平台以及AWS代理商在处理长时间作业历史日志清理方面的优势,并提供一些实际的解决方案。
一、AWS亚马逊云平台的优势
AWS(Amazon Web Services)是全球领先的云服务平台,提供了众多的基础设施服务,如计算、存储、数据库、大数据处理等,帮助企业快速部署和管理应用程序。AWS云平台具备以下几个明显的优势:
- 弹性伸缩:AWS具有高度的弹性伸缩能力,能够根据实际需求动态调整资源。对于处理海量日志文件的任务,可以根据需求进行自动扩展,确保处理速度和性能。
- 高可用性:AWS的服务具备非常高的可用性,通过多个数据中心进行冗余部署,确保系统的可靠性。即使某个区域出现问题,其他区域也能提供备份服务。
- 安全性:AWS提供了多层次的安全保护措施,包括数据加密、身份认证、访问控制等,有效保护用户的数据隐私和安全。
- 成本效益:AWS提供按需付费和预留实例两种计费模式,用户可以根据实际使用情况选择最合适的方案,帮助企业优化成本开支。
- 全球覆盖:AWS在全球多个地区设有数据中心,支持跨地域的业务部署,确保企业能够在全球范围内顺利运行其应用。
二、AWS代理商的角色与优势
AWS亚马逊云代理商是与AWS合作的专业服务提供商,负责帮助企业部署、管理和优化AWS云平台的各种服务。选择AWS代理商有许多优势,主要体现在以下几个方面:
- 技术支持与咨询:AWS代理商拥有丰富的技术经验和专业知识,能够为企业提供定制化的云解决方案,包括AWS服务的选择、架构设计、优化配置等。
- 高效的迁移与部署:通过AWS代理商,企业可以更快速地迁移现有应用到AWS平台,并在迁移过程中减少风险和时间成本。代理商可以协助企业规划最佳的迁移策略,确保顺利完成过渡。
- 持续的运维支持:AWS代理商不仅提供初期的部署服务,还能在长期运营过程中提供24/7的运维支持,确保系统高效稳定运行。
- 成本优化:AWS代理商可以根据企业的实际使用情况,帮助优化资源配置,提供成本分析报告,帮助客户降低不必要的开支。
- 合规性与安全性:AWS代理商熟悉云平台的安全合规要求,可以帮助企业满足各种行业标准和法律法规要求,确保数据安全。
三、长时Job History日志清理的重要性
随着AWS云服务的广泛应用,尤其是在计算和存储资源使用较多的场景下,生成的日志文件量也迅速增加。这些日志文件不仅包含着宝贵的运行数据,还可能记录了诸如作业执行时间、错误信息、警告消息等关键信息。然而,当这些日志文件随着时间推移不断积累时,会导致存储空间的浪费和系统性能的下降。长时Job History日志如果不及时清理,将会带来一系列的问题:
- 存储空间占用:日志文件持续堆积,会占用大量存储资源。尤其是对于企业级应用,如果没有有效的日志管理策略,存储费用将大幅上升。
- 性能下降:日志的积累会导致读取日志时的性能下降,甚至影响到其他应用的运行。存储设备的IO压力增加可能会影响到其他关键任务的执行。
- 难以定位问题:当日志文件堆积过多时,重要的错误信息和警告信息可能被淹没,导致排查问题变得更加困难。
- 合规性问题:某些行业或地区对数据存储有严格的规定,过多的历史日志可能会引发合规性问题,导致企业面临法律风险。
四、AWS的日志清理解决方案
AWS提供了一些强大的工具,可以帮助用户有效管理和清理长时间的Job History日志。下面介绍几种常见的日志清理方案:
- AWS CloudWatch Logs:AWS CloudWatch是AWS提供的一项日志监控服务,能够帮助用户收集和存储日志数据。CloudWatch Logs可以自动存储和归档日志文件,并支持设置日志保留策略。用户可以根据需求配置日志保留时间,自动删除过期的日志,避免日志堆积。
- AWS Lambda:AWS Lambda是一种无服务器计算服务,可以通过编写自定义的Lambda函数来定期检查并删除过期的日志文件。通过结合CloudWatch Events触发器,可以自动执行日志清理任务,减少人工干预。
- AWS S3 Lifecycle Policies:如果日志文件存储在AWS S3中,用户可以使用S3生命周期策略(Lifecycle Policies)来自动清理过期的日志。通过设置对象过期时间,S3会在日志到期后自动删除,确保存储空间的高效利用。
- AWS Glue:AWS Glue是一项数据处理服务,可以自动化数据的转换和清理过程。对于日志数据,可以使用Glue ETL(提取、转换、加载)功能来进行清理和存档。
五、总结
在AWS亚马逊云平台上,处理和清理长时间运行的Job History日志是确保系统高效运行的重要任务。通过AWS的强大工具,如CloudWatch、Lambda、S3生命周期策略等,企业可以实现自动化日志清理,优化存储空间和系统性能。而AWS代理商凭借其专业的技术支持,能够为企业提供更高效、更定制化的日志管理解决方案。通过合理规划和及时清理日志,不仅能节省成本,还能提升业务运营的灵活性和可靠性。选择合适的云服务和代理商,最终能够帮助企业实现云环境下的最佳资源管理。
亚马逊云代理商:长时间保存信息
延伸阅读:
暂无内容!
评论列表 (0条):
加载更多评论 Loading...